How much can I save on my Kingsport energy bills by upgrading to a programmable or smart thermostat?

In Kingsport’s four-season climate, a properly programmed thermostat can trim heating and cooling costs by 10–15 % a year. Smart Wi-Fi models often push savings even higher—up to 20 %—by learning your schedule, automatically adjusting for weather, and letting you make changes remotely. For a typical Kingsport home with an annual HVAC energy spend of about $1,500, that translates to $150–$300 in yearly savings.

Are smart thermostats compatible with my existing heat pump or gas furnace?

Most modern smart thermostats work with the 24-volt (low-voltage) control systems used by gas furnaces, central air conditioners, and dual-fuel heat pumps common in Kingsport. The key is having a C-wire (common wire) for constant power. If your system lacks a C-wire, many models include an adapter or our technicians can run a new wire during installation. Line-voltage baseboard heaters, however, need specialty thermostats—ask us for options.

How long does a professional thermostat installation take and will I lose heating or cooling during the process?

A standard swap from a manual or basic digital thermostat to a new programmable or smart model usually takes 45–60 minutes. Power to the HVAC system is turned off only during wiring—generally 10–15 minutes—so comfort interruption is minimal. After wiring, we connect the device to Wi-Fi, program your preferred schedule, and show you how to use the mobile app.

What features should I look for in a smart thermostat to handle Kingsport’s humid summers and chilly winters?

Choose a model that supports: • Dual-fuel or heat-pump balance points to optimize winter efficiency • Humidity sensing and control for muggy summer days • Geofencing to adjust temps automatically when you leave or return • Weather-responsive algorithms that factor in our region’s rapid temperature swings • Energy-use reporting so you can see real-time savings and adjust settings accordingly

Can upgrading my thermostat help extend the life of my HVAC equipment?

Absolutely. Precise temperature control reduces the number of short cycling events—rapid on/off bursts that strain compressors and blower motors. By running your system in longer, more efficient cycles, a smart thermostat lessens wear and tear, lowers maintenance costs, and can add several years to the life expectancy of your furnace, air conditioner, or heat pump.
